FORTRAN T-matrix code by CETP (Cetre d' etude des Environments Terrestre et Planetaires) for RADAR scattering by axisymmetric rain drops. Available from by FTP from ESA/ESTEC server.
EffectiveWaves.jl
A Julia package for calculating, processing and plotting waves travelling in heterogeneous materials. The focus is on ensemble averaged waves.
At present, the package focuses on materials filled with randomly placed particles. You can calculate effective wavenumbers for 2D and 3D acoustics, wave transmission and wave reflection in 2D and 3D, and scattering from an inhomogeneous sphere.
On the basis of Mishchenko (JOSA A 1991, App. Opt. 1993).
A T-matrix code (Tmtx.for) with double-precision for computting optical cross sections, asymmetry factor of the phase function for randomly oriented, polydisperse, rotationally symmetric dielectric particles (spheroids, Chebyshev particles with even and odd waviness parameters. The relative codes for convergence schemes include (1) M-procedure (2) P-procedure. J. Ding, L. Xu (JQSRT 1999).
Available from L. Xu or J. Ding

MultipleScattering.jl
A Julia library for simulating, processing, and plotting multiple scattering of waves.
The library focuses on multipole methods (addition translation theorems) to solve the inhomogeneous Helmholtz equation (time-harmonic waves).
The FORTRAN code realises a new approach to the light scattering problem of an axisymmetric particle suggested by Farafonov (Opt. Spectr. 88 (2000) 1, 63-70). Thus high a/b ratios should be possible.
Multi Spheres T-matrix Studio
Python wrapper for multiple sphere T-matrix (MSTM) code and Mie theory to calculate surface plasmon resonance (SPR) spectrum and fit it to experiment.
CHLOE (CHarming "LOgiciel" for Electromagnetism) is a software for computing electromagnetic wave scattering written in Java. FORTRAN code for computing the T-matrix of spheroids is available.
MiePy
MiePy by Jahn Parker is a Python module to solve Maxwell's equations for a cluster of particles using the generalized multiparticle Mie theory (GMMT) .
